What is stereo?




There are now two system of high fidelity, monophonic (monaural) and stereophonic. Monophonic is a system that starts from one microphone and is fed through a single high fidelity set. Stereophonic is a double system. Two separate microphones are placed at different sides of the orchestra and two different systems are used to keep the two signals or channels separated. Two separate speakers are used, placed on different sides of you room. Stereo is much like 3-D photography, two slightly different sound reach your ears giving you a new dimension in sound.

Luxman SQ700X

The new integrated amplifier ranked in between the best-seller SQ707 and the renowed SQ500 series amplifiers. The most up-to-date circuitry of direct coupling and differential driving under pure complementary configuration ensures the excellent power response combined with extremely low distortion in main- and pre-amplifier stages alike. No comparable component amplifier in this price bracket available today in respect of its power and performance capacities, its attention to human factor in handling and its attrac tiveness.

Circuit/Performance

Preamplifier section is composed by 2-stage direct coupling circuit at equalizer stage with PNP and NPN transistors, which improves linearity and utilization of mains power. The withstand input voltage at Phono terminals is set at 200mV (1kHz which surpasses that of pre-main amplifiers in this class. Stability is enhanced by feedback given from the 2nd stage collector to the 1st stage emitter.

For better S/N ratio low-noise transistors are adopted and mylar and tantalum types of lower leak current are used as an interstage coupling condenser. PNP transistors which inherently excel in noise figure are specially selected for the equalizer stage, and above all the rapresentative one 2SA493 is mainly utilized throughout whole section of pre-amplifier.

Main amplifier section is composed by full stage direct coupling circuit with dual power supply system and 1-stage differential amplification circuit, which ensures the excellent power charactor and dampling factor throughout whole frequency range from ultra low end to extremely high end. Pure complementary configuration with PNP and NPN power transistors at output stage throughly eliminates the cross-over distortion and ensurest the most faithful reproduction to the original sounds.

Continuous output is 20W/20W(8Ω) with both channels simultaneously driven, and at this rated output both THD and intermodulation distortion are kept below 0,1%. Power bandwidth is sufficiently wide with 10-50,000Hz with constant damping factor of 38(8Ω) throughout whole audible range. The residual noise is kept below 1mV.

Function

An attenuator reduces the gain by 1/8, and is used as a temporaily sound subduing switch. Tone controls are of Lux NF type independently arranged for right and left channels with click-stoppers for easy recognition of attenuation intensification degree. Furthermore for subtle tone coromation 2-point turn-over (roll-off) frequency selector is provided both for bass and treble. Also the defet switch is provided to restore the flat frequency response under the fixed tone control. 2 pairs of speaker terminals are available, either of which can be selected by the speaker switch. Moreover this amplifier is equipped with tape-monitor circuit, DIN connector, and head-phone jack.

Mechanical/Styling

The front control panel is of extruded aluminium with white-gold hair-line finish to give an elegant refined appearance. The knobs are of the same finish. This amplifier is housed in the case of dignified rose wood finish. Conjointly with amelioration in performance meticulus care is paid to the human factors in handling accessibility, soft felling, etc.

Specification

Main Amplifier

Power Output (IHF):

70 W per channel at 4 Ω

40 W per channel at 8 Ω

Total Harmonic Distortion: less than 0,1% (8Ω, 20W)

Intermodulation Distortion: less than 0,1% (8Ω, 20W)

Power Bandwidth: 10 - 50,000 Hz (-3dB, 0.1%)

INput Sensitivity: 430 mV (8Ω, 20W)

Input Impedance: 40 kΩ

Residual Noise: less than 0,5 mV

Damping Factor: 38 at 8Ω; 76 at 16Ω

Pre-Amplifier

Output Voltage: Pre-Out: 430 mV

Output Impedance: Pre-Out: about 100Ω

Frequency Response: 10 - 50,000 Hz (-1 dB)

Total Harmonic Distortion: less than 0,04% (1 kHz, 1V)

Input Sensitivity

Phono1, Phono2: 2 mV

Aux1, Aux2: 120 mV

Input Impedance:

Phono1, Phono2: 50 kΩ

Aux1, Aux2: 50 kΩ

S/N Ratio:

Phono1, Phono2: more than 60 dB

Aux1, Aux2: more than 70 dB

Max. Permissible Input Voltage: phono; 200 mV (1 kHz)

Residual Noise: less than 45 μV

Tone Controls (Lux NF type with turn-over):

Bass Control: 250 Hz, 500 Hz

Treble Control: 2,5 kHz, 5 kHz

Components

Transistors: 2SD155(2), 2SA616(2), 2SC495(5), 2SA505(2), XA495C(5), 2SA493(8), 2SC1000(4)

Diodes: 5B1(1), SR1K-4(1)

Varistors: KB265(4)

Annexed Controls: attenuator, speaker switch, tone defeat switch, headphonejack, etc

Power Consumption: 100 W

Dimensions (W x H x D): 373 x 125 x 227 mm

Weight: 7,8 kg
